The Sport Empire applies a new theoretical lens to provide a greater understanding of the globalisation of sport. Drawing on the work of Hardt and Negri in their ground breaking book "Empire" this book critiques the globalisation of sport from an Autonomist Marxist perspective. This analysis is supported by numerous international sport examples that highlight how sport is being governed by a select group of sport organisations, multinational companies and media conglomerates. This domination of the sport industry is marginalising disadvantaged groups and is subsequently being challenged by new methods of protest and resistance. The Sport Empire provides compelling reading for those interested in the effects of globalisation of sport.
